Wales age grade star Callum Sheedy called up by England after lighting up the Premiership this season

He's had a stunning season with Bristol and England have come calling

The Cardiff born-and-raised Callum Sheedy has been called up to the England squad for next Sunday’s game against the Barbarians.

The Bristol Bears outside-half is eligible for three countries in all - Wales through birth, Ireland through his father and England through residency.
